What Does it Mean to be a Free Spirit?
Being a free spirit isn't about reckless abandon or a disregard for responsibility. It's about embracing authenticity, challenging conventions, and pursuing your passions with unwavering dedication. It's about listening to your inner voice, trusting your intuition, and daring to be different. It's a journey of self-discovery, fueled by curiosity and a thirst for experience. It's about owning your unique perspective and expressing it fearlessly. Free spirits are often characterized by their:
- Independence: They forge their own paths, unburdened by the expectations of others.
- Curiosity: They have an insatiable thirst for knowledge and new experiences.
- Creativity: They express themselves freely through various artistic mediums.
- Resilience: They bounce back from setbacks with renewed determination.
- Authenticity: They are true to themselves, embracing their imperfections.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
How can I be more creative?
Creativity is a muscle that needs to be exercised. Regularly engage in activities that stimulate your imagination, such as writing, painting, playing music, or exploring nature.
What if I don't feel creative?
Everyone has creative potential. If you're struggling to feel creative, try experimenting with different activities, find a creative mentor, or simply allow yourself time for daydreaming and brainstorming.
Is creativity innate or learned?
While some individuals may have a natural inclination toward creativity, it's a skill that can be honed and developed through practice and learning.
How can I overcome creative blocks?
Creative blocks are common. To overcome them, try changing your environment, taking a break, brainstorming with others, or focusing on a different aspect of your project.
